  • Use this pattern everywhere fish live!  Works great for all game fish including Steelhead, Salmon, Trophy Trout, Bass, you name it.
  • Tied with that great krystal flash accented life-like marabou tail. Counter wrapped with copper wire for even more flash and extra durability. A must have for every fly angler.
  • Great searching pattern, aggressive strikes, bigger than average fish.
  • Alaska to Argentina, don't be caught without it.
  • The #1 selling pattern overall.
  • Now tied in smaller sizes and with tungsten beads.
  • This are great for swinging, and areas with deep fast water.
Species

Rainbow Trout, Brook Trout, Brown trout, steelhead, everything. etc
